void IntfDalEtablissementScolaire.insertToGridEtablissementScolaire(GridView gridView, string param, string paramLike, string valueLike) { #region declaration IntfDalEtablissementScolaire serviceEtablissementScolaire = new ImplDalEtablissementScolaire(); #endregion #region implementation this.strCommande = "SELECT etablissementscolaire.numEtablissementScolaire, etablissementscolaire.etablissementScolaire,"; this.strCommande += " etablissementscolaire.typeEtablissementScolaire, etablissementscolaire.secteurEtablissementScolaire,"; this.strCommande += " etablissementscolaire.adresseEtablissementScolaire, etablissementscolaire.numQuartier,"; this.strCommande += " etablissementscolaire.telephoneFixeEtablissementScolaire, etablissementscolaire.telephonePortableEtablissementScolaire,"; this.strCommande += " etablissementscolaire.mailEtablissementScolaire, etablissementscolaire.numIndividuResponsable,"; this.strCommande += " individu.numIndividu, individu.civiliteIndividu, individu.nomIndividu, individu.prenomIndividu,"; this.strCommande += " individu.cinIndividu, individu.adresse, individu.profession, individu.telephoneFixeIndividu,"; this.strCommande += " individu.telephoneMobileIndividu, individu.dateNaissanceIndividu, individu.lieuNaissanceIndividu,"; this.strCommande += " quartier.quartier, quartier.numQuartier, quartier.numCommune, quartier.numArrondissement,"; this.strCommande += " individu.mailIndividu, individu.numQuartier FROM etablissementscolaire"; this.strCommande += " Left Join individu ON individu.numIndividu = etablissementscolaire.numIndividuResponsable"; this.strCommande += " Left Join quartier ON quartier.numQuartier = etablissementscolaire.numQuartier"; this.strCommande += " WHERE " + paramLike + " LIKE '%" + valueLike + "%'"; this.strCommande += " ORDER BY " + param; gridView.DataSource = serviceEtablissementScolaire.getDataTableEtablissementScolaire(this.strCommande); gridView.DataBind(); #endregion }
string IntfDalEtablissementScolaire.insertEtablissementScolaire(crlEtablissementScolaire etablissementScolaire, string sigleAgence, HtmlGenericControl divIndication) { #region declaration string numEtablissementScolaire = ""; string strIndication = ""; IntfDalIndividu serviceIndividu = new ImplDalIndividu(); IntfDalEtablissementScolaire serviceEtablissementScolaire = new ImplDalEtablissementScolaire(); #endregion #region implementation divIndication.Style.Add("font-size", "14px"); divIndication.Style.Add("color", "Red"); if (etablissementScolaire != null) { if (etablissementScolaire.individuResponsable != null) { etablissementScolaire.NumIndividuResponsable = serviceIndividu.insertIndividu(etablissementScolaire.individuResponsable, sigleAgence, divIndication); if (etablissementScolaire.NumIndividuResponsable != "") { etablissementScolaire.NumEtablissementScolaire = serviceEtablissementScolaire.isEtablissementScolaire(etablissementScolaire); if (etablissementScolaire.NumEtablissementScolaire.Equals("")) { etablissementScolaire.NumEtablissementScolaire = serviceEtablissementScolaire.insertEtablissementScolaire(etablissementScolaire, sigleAgence); if (etablissementScolaire.NumEtablissementScolaire.Equals("")) { strIndication = "Une erreur ce produit durant l'enregistrement!"; divIndication.InnerHtml = "<p>" + strIndication + "</p>"; } else { numEtablissementScolaire = etablissementScolaire.NumEtablissementScolaire; } } else { if (serviceEtablissementScolaire.updateEtablissementScolaire(etablissementScolaire)) { numEtablissementScolaire = etablissementScolaire.NumEtablissementScolaire; } else { strIndication = "Une erreur ce produit durant l'enregistrement!"; divIndication.InnerHtml = "<p>" + strIndication + "</p>"; } } } } else { strIndication = "Une erreur ce produit durant l'enregistrement!"; divIndication.InnerHtml = "<p>" + strIndication + "</p>"; } } #endregion return(numEtablissementScolaire); }
string IntfDalEtablissementScolaire.insertEtablissementScolaire(crlEtablissementScolaire etablissementScolaire, string sigleAgence) { #region declaration string numEtablissementScolaire = ""; int nbInsert = 0; IntfDalEtablissementScolaire serviceEtablissementScolaire = new ImplDalEtablissementScolaire(); string numQuartier = ""; #endregion #region implementation if (etablissementScolaire != null) { if (etablissementScolaire.NumQuartier != "") { numQuartier = "'" + etablissementScolaire.NumQuartier + "'"; } etablissementScolaire.NumEtablissementScolaire = serviceEtablissementScolaire.getNumEtablissementScolaire(sigleAgence); this.strCommande = "INSERT INTO `etablissementscolaire` (`numEtablissementScolaire`,`etablissementScolaire`,"; this.strCommande += "`typeEtablissementScolaire`,`adresseEtablissementScolaire`,`telephoneFixeEtablissementScolaire`,"; this.strCommande += "`telephonePortableEtablissementScolaire`,`mailEtablissementScolaire`,`secteurEtablissementScolaire`,"; this.strCommande += " `numQuartier`,`numIndividuResponsable`,`isCheque`,`isBonCommande`) VALUES"; this.strCommande += "('" + etablissementScolaire.NumEtablissementScolaire + "','" + etablissementScolaire.EtablissementScolaire + "',"; this.strCommande += "'" + etablissementScolaire.TypeEtablissementScolaire + "','" + etablissementScolaire.AdresseEtablissementScolaire + "',"; this.strCommande += "'" + etablissementScolaire.TelephoneFixeEtablissementScolaire + "','" + etablissementScolaire.TelephonePortableEtablissementScolaire + "',"; this.strCommande += "'" + etablissementScolaire.MailEtablissementScolaire + "','" + etablissementScolaire.SecteurEtablissementScolaire + "',"; this.strCommande += " " + numQuartier + ", '" + etablissementScolaire.NumIndividuResponsable + "',"; this.strCommande += " '" + etablissementScolaire.IsCheque + "','" + etablissementScolaire.IsBonCommande + "')"; this.serviceConnectBase.openConnection(); nbInsert = this.serviceConnectBase.requete(this.strCommande); if (nbInsert == 1) { numEtablissementScolaire = etablissementScolaire.NumEtablissementScolaire; } this.serviceConnectBase.closeConnection(); } #endregion return(numEtablissementScolaire); }